みんなの「教えて(疑問・質問)」にみんなで「答える」Q&Aコミュニティ

こんにちはゲストさん。会員登録(無料)して質問・回答してみよう!

締切り済みの質問

phpでのmail関数の使い方

phpのmail関数を使いレンタルサーバーからメールを送りたいのですが
[from: ]を設定するとgmailでの受信することが出来ません。
レンタルサーバーは hostinger です。

HPのURLは http://xxxxxxxx.esy.es/ となっています。
[from]を使わず送信した場合の送信元 レンタルサーバーのユーザー名@srv65.main-hosting.eu
実際送信元にしたいアドレスは test@xxxxxxxx.esy.es です。

投稿日時 - 2014-10-06 15:26:38

QNo.8781007

すぐに回答ほしいです

このQ&Aは役に立ちましたか?

5人が「このQ&Aが役に立った」と投票しています

回答(3)

ANo.3

> >>すべてのヘッダでドメインが一致していることが必要です。
> このドメインの意味が、わかりません。
> [xxxxxxxx.esy.es] [srv65.main-hosting.eu]
> どちらのことをさしているのでしょうか?

実際にFromとして使いたいドメインで一致させるので [xxxxxxxx.esy.es] になりますね。

投稿日時 - 2014-10-08 09:15:58

ANo.2

迷惑メール扱いされているんじゃないでしょうか。
DNSや送信元認証関連の設定を確認してみるといいと思います。

投稿日時 - 2014-10-06 16:53:46

補足

ttp://tatete.blogspot.jp/2012/07/gmail.html
このサイトを見てとりあえずfromを詐称しない事を実行しようと思っているのですが、

>>すべてのヘッダでドメインが一致していることが必要です。

このドメインの意味が、わかりません。

[xxxxxxxx.esy.es] [srv65.main-hosting.eu]

どちらのことをさしているのでしょうか?

投稿日時 - 2014-10-06 22:31:23

ANo.1

標準のmail()関数は「とりあえず機能をつけときました」
レベルのものなので、PEAR::Mailなどで送信することをお勧めします

http://pear.php.net/package/Mail

投稿日時 - 2014-10-06 16:13:22

あなたにオススメの質問